Please find hereafter some comments before we can add your mirror to the official list. > Type: leaf > Archive-architecture: ALL alpha amd64 arm armel hppa hurd-i386 i386 ia64 m68k > mips mipsel powerpc s390 sparc > Archive-ftp: /debian/ > Archive-http: /debian/ Is that possible to change a bit the HTML template to that there are no horizontal scrollbar ? http://mirror.waia.asn.au/debian/ > Archive-rsync: debian/ > IPv6: no > Archive-upstream: ftp.au.debian.org > Updates: push Are you sure that push is (correctly ?) setup ? Because it is not normal that you start the sync while the upstream mirror is updating itself (it may lead to inconsistency): Archive-Update-in-Progress-mirror.linux.org.au 28-Apr-2009 23:18 Archive-Update-in-Progress-mirror.waia.asn.au 28-Apr-2009 23:27 If push is actually setup, make sure no other crontab is active. If you don't received push signal, then you should disable the cron job and setup push anyway :-) (We can provide you the contact for ftp.au.d.o) > Country: AU Australia > Location: Perth, Western Australia > Sponsor: Western Australian Internet Association www.waia.asn.au Could you tell us how much bandwidth is available on your mirror ?
